The utility model relates to a particulate matter concentration detection equipment, include: lead to hole area for the externally is received and is treated tracer gas, treat that tracer gas contains at least a particulate matter, the light source for produce light and shine lead to hole area, light by lead to and to treat the tracer gas scattering among the hole area, at least one optical detector arranges and is following lead to in the direction of advance of the light of hole area scattering for detect the intensity of scattered light, the optics trap includes: incident light guidance assembly is used for the guide the light struck that the light source produced arrives lead to the part outside the hole area, make it no longer to shine lead to hole area, and scattered light guidance assembly, be used for the guide to follow the light struck that leads to the hole area scattering arrives part outside at least one optical detector, making it not, reecho arrives at least one optical detector. According to the utility model discloses a particulate matter concentration detection equipment's cost is lower and can detect particulate matter concentration with high precision.
